General annotation (Comments)
| Function | May play a role in TRPCs intracellular trafficking. Ref.7 |
| Subunit structure | Interacts with TRPC1, TRPC3, TRPC4, TRPC5, TRPC6 and TRPC7. Ref.7 |
| Subcellular location | Golgi apparatus membrane; Single-pass membrane protein Ref.7. |
| Sequence similarities | Contains 1 RING-type zinc finger. |
